Marathi Pronunciation — Devanagari, Retroflex & Aspirated Sounds
Marathi shares Devanagari with Hindi, but the sounds differ. Click play to hear each feature spoken by a native neural speaker.
What Makes Marathi Pronunciation Distinctive
- Retroflex consonants — ट ठ ड ढ ण are pronounced with the tongue curled back against the palate. English speakers often confuse them with dental stops, but the voice engine keeps the distinction crisp.
- Schwa deletion — the final inherent vowel “a” is dropped in most words (धन्यवाद = dhanyavād, not dhanyavāda). Getting this wrong makes speech sound stilted; the neural model applies the rule automatically.
- Aspirated vs. unaspirated pairs — प/फ, त/थ, क/ख each have an aspirated partner with a noticeable puff of air. Both forms exist in the same word (e.g., भाषा bhāṣā), and the engine preserves the contrast clearly.
Marathi Text — Formatting & Input Tips
Small details in the source text change how the output sounds. Four conventions worth knowing before you paste:
Numbers
१,२३४ or 1,234 — both work. The engine reads Arabic or Devanagari numerals and speaks them in standard spoken form. “एक हजार दोनशे चौतीस” rolls off naturally.
Currency
₹500 reads as “पाचशे रुपये” (five hundred rupees). The engine handles the ₹ symbol and spells out amounts correctly, including lakh and crore groupings common in India.
Dates
१५/०३/२०२६ follows the dd/mm/yyyy convention used in Maharashtra. Latin-digit dates work too. Month names like “मार्च” and “March” are both pronounced correctly.
Mixed Script
Devanagari + Latin — brand names like “YouTube” or “WhatsApp” embedded in a Devanagari sentence are read in English, then the speaker switches back seamlessly. Common in diaspora writing.

Language Spotlight — Devanagari, Honorifics & Maharashtra Dialects
Devanagari & the Historic Modi Script
Modern Marathi is written in Devanagari, the same script used for Hindi and Sanskrit. Before the 20th century, Maharashtra used the cursive Modi script for administrative and personal writing. This tool reads Devanagari Unicode; if you have Modi-script source text, transliterate it to Devanagari first.
Honorifics — तुम्ही vs तू
Formal “you” (तुम्ही) and informal “you” (तू) change verb conjugation entirely. Using the wrong register sounds rude or stiff. The neural voices handle both registers — just write the pronoun you need and the engine adjusts verb forms automatically.
Regional Flavour — Pune, Vidarbha & Konkan
Standard (Pune) Marathi dominates media and education, but Vidarbha and Konkan speakers use different vocabulary and intonation. The current voices are trained on standard Maharashtra speech. Regional words are still read correctly — the phoneme engine maps every Devanagari character regardless of dialect.
